Abstract

The aimof the writing article is to understand more about the curriculum in Indonesia from the Dutch era until the 2013 curriculum. The curriculum is an important element in all forms and models of education. In a curriculum education system it is dynamic and changes and development must always be carried out in order to be able to keep up with the developments and challenges of the times. The history of curriculum in Indonesia has gone a long way, history notes that changes began in the era of Dutch colonialism, the era of Japanese colonialism, the era of the Old Order (curriculum 1947, curriculum 1952, curriculum 1964), the era of the New Order (curriculum 1968, 1975 curriculum, 1984 curriculum, 1994 curriculum), and the era of the Reformation (curriculum 2004 competency-based curriculum (CBC), education unit level curriculum (KTSP), curriculum 2013).
